[–] uKale@lemmy.world 10 points 5 months ago (1 children)

The porting of devices is done by volunteers owning the devices and not being afraid to brick them, which leads to a pretty weird list of supported devices.

[–] BeardedGingerWonder@feddit.uk 5 points 5 months ago (1 children)

Is there much that can be done in terms of brick mitigation? Entirely the kind of project I'd like to tinker with, but the brick factor is a big disincentive to learning by doing.

[–] uKale@lemmy.world 4 points 5 months ago

I'm no porting expert, but to me there seems like they pick mostly well documented phones that already has a history of being worked on by other tinkerers like Lineage, Mobian, PMOS. They also tend to be cheap ish to buy used or they come from a company with a good history with open bootloaders, like the Fairphones.
